Statewide—Unemployment rates for the month of October are still trending lower in southeastern Indiana than the state average.
Bartholomew county was at the lowest at 2.2%, followed by Jackson County at 2.3%, Decatur County at 2.4%, Ripley County at 2.6 %, and Franklin County at 2.9%. Dearborn County and Jefferson County were higher than the State rate at 3.1% for both counties.
